On the 5th January, 2013, the United Nations Security Council opened its doors for renowned French film director Bertrand Tavernier, who, along with leading man, actor Thierry Lhermitte, shot a crucial scene for the upcoming feature film "Quai d'Orsay." The movie, which Tavernier says is a "dark comedy" is inspired by the famous French comic book of the same name, which chronicles the story of the French Foreign Ministry's inner workings at a moment of international crisis- the beginning of the war in Iraq. Lhermitte plays former French Foreign Minister Dominique de Villepin, delivering Villepin's famous speech about the French stance on the Iraq war.
